Transaction 34fdea943ed58069063582bc7f58dccf0528f4d54c7b36bcb68485d3a5b9d061

3 Input
2 Outputs
  • 34fdea943ed58069063582bc7f58dccf0528f4d54c7b36bcb68485d3a5b9d061:0
  • value  1439595
    address  3DHt5nrvLPgz3UHEdjp7DCLKL8fopFBJuX
  • 34fdea943ed58069063582bc7f58dccf0528f4d54c7b36bcb68485d3a5b9d061:1
  • value  1472539
    address  34XrxMVCzfpgXxs9HdxH13mCRpLHP3dciS